What Is Bug & Issue Tracking Software, Really?

Bug and issue tracking software is the digital command center for any development, QA, or support team serious about quality control. At its most fundamental level, it allows teams to log, categorize, prioritize, assign, and resolve bugs or issues across projects. But in 2025, it’s more than just a glorified to-do list — it’s an integrated collaboration tool that sits at the intersection of product development, customer experience, and agile delivery. With built-in automation, notifications, and reporting, these platforms ensure that no problem slips through the cracks. They unify the efforts of developers, testers, project managers, and even end-users, creating a transparent loop from problem identification to solution rollout. Whether it’s a UI glitch or a critical backend failure, bug tracking software ensures issues are addressed efficiently and documented properly for future reference.

How Bug & Issue Tracking Software Works Behind the Scenes

Behind the clean interface of a modern bug tracking platform is a complex ecosystem that handles everything from data input to resolution tracking. Bugs are typically logged manually or automatically via integrations with testing platforms, user feedback tools, or monitoring systems. Once captured, each issue gets assigned a priority, status, and owner, often using Kanban or Scrum methodologies. Automation features can triage issues based on impact or category and alert the relevant team members in real-time. Collaboration tools like comments, file attachments, and tags ensure context is always preserved. The best systems integrate with source control tools (like GitHub or GitLab), allowing developers to reference commits and pull requests directly within tickets. Dashboards visualize progress, bottlenecks, and trends, while APIs let you embed issue tracking into broader CI/CD pipelines. Every touchpoint, from report to resolution, is documented — ensuring traceability, accountability, and continuous learning.

Best Practices for a Successful Bug & Issue Tracking Implementation

Rolling out an issue tracking system begins with a cultural shift as much as a technical one. Establish clear taxonomy for what constitutes a bug, enhancement, or support ticket. Align your teams on how to log issues — ensure reports are detailed, actionable, and include contextual evidence. Select a platform that fits your team’s workflow style: agile boards for product teams, SLA-driven tickets for support desks, or hybrid models for complex organizations. Integrate your bug tracker with code repositories, test automation, and customer feedback channels to avoid manual duplication. Create automation rules for triage and notifications, and assign clear ownership to avoid backlogs. Use the analytics tools provided to identify recurring pain points or systemic issues. And most importantly, treat bug tracking as a core part of your product lifecycle — not a side process.

Bug tracking software is becoming more predictive, more visual, and more embedded in the DevOps toolchain. AI-powered platforms are already analyzing historical issue data to suggest root causes, tag duplicate tickets, and recommend fixes before humans intervene. Integrated user feedback tools are closing the loop between customers and engineering teams, while automated screen recordings and heatmaps help visualize bugs in context. Low-code and no-code teams are gaining access to simplified issue tracking that integrates with their tools of choice. And accessibility is rising: mobile apps, voice input, and multilingual support are standardizing user access across global teams. Most notably, issue tracking is blending into the broader product operations stack, acting not just as a tracker, but as a bridge between QA, product, support, and engineering.

How does a bug & issue tracking software work?

A bug & issue tracking software helps teams track and manage software defects, issues, and enhancements. It allows users to report bugs, assign them to team members, set priorities, and track their resolution progress. It also provides analytics and reports to help teams identify recurring issues and prevent future problems.

What features should I look for when looking for bug & issue tracking software?

When looking for bug & issue tracking software, look for features like customizable workflows, integrations with other tools, real-time notifications, and customizable fields. Also, consider features like collaboration tools, custom reports, and security features to ensure data privacy and compliance.

What are the free bug & issue tracking software alternatives I could try?

Some free bug & issue tracking software alternatives to consider include Bugzilla, MantisBT, Redmine, and Trac. Bugzilla is a popular open-source tool with a large community of users, while MantisBT is a user-friendly option with customizable workflows. Redmine and Trac are both versatile tools that can be used for bug tracking as well as project management.
